Address Validation Auditability

Audit

Address Validation Auditability, within cryptocurrency, options, and derivatives, centers on systematically verifying the correspondence between stated ownership and actual control of digital assets. This process extends beyond simple KYC/AML checks, encompassing the integrity of address generation, transaction signing capabilities, and the robustness of custodial arrangements. Effective auditability necessitates a traceable record of validation events, crucial for dispute resolution and regulatory compliance, particularly as decentralized finance gains prominence. The scope of such audits must account for the complexities of multi-signature wallets and smart contract interactions, ensuring a comprehensive assessment of risk.
